From aid + -er. Inherited from Middle French ayder, from Old French aidier, from Latin adiutāre (“to help, assist”). Cognate with Catalan aidar, Spanish ayudar, Romanian ajuta, Italian aiutare, Portuguese and Catalan ajudar.

aider has 2 syllables: aid·er. The word is divided into 2 distinct sound units that make up the complete pronunciation.
The stress is on the first syllable: aid. This means you emphasize the "aid" part when pronouncing aider.
aider is pronounced as /ˈeɪdə/ (IPA notation). The syllables are divided as: aid·er.
